Bitcoin vs. Ethereum: A Tale of Two Blockchains

The copyright market is a dynamic and evolving landscape, and at its heart lie two titans: Bitcoin and Ethereum. Both built upon the principles of blockchain technology, they've revolutionized how we perceive finance, but their purposes and functionalities diverge significantly. Bitcoin, the pioneer, emerged as a peer-to-peer digital currency, aiming to revolutionize traditional monetary systems. Ethereum, on the other hand, extends its reach by providing a platform for developers to build and deploy decentralized applications (copyright). This fundamental contrast has led to distinct communities, use cases, and future trajectories.

Finally, the choice between Bitcoin and Ethereum depends on individual requirements. Bitcoin offers a proven track record as a decentralized store of value, while Ethereum provides a fertile ground for innovation in the decentralized world. Decentralized Finance on the Rise: A New Era in Finance

The financial landscape is undergoing a dramatic transformation as decentralized finance, or DeFi, takes center stage. Built blockchain technology, DeFi platforms offer a transparent alternative to traditional financial services. From lending and borrowing to trading and insurance, DeFi is redefining how we engage in finance.

Participants can now access financial tools without the need for traditional banks. This democratization of finance has the potential to increase financial inclusion and deliver greater accessibility to individuals worldwide.
